Unexpected refinement in every detail
Behind its theatrical exterior lies a structure of uncompromising quality. The upholstered dining chair is built around a solid wooden frame, padded with high-density polyurethane for lasting comfort. The brass leg designer chair introduces a luminous accent that contrasts with the dark, sinuous energy of the print. Its fixed, non removable cover chair design preserves the perfect shape and tension of the fabric over time, ensuring the chair’s silhouette remains sculptural and clean. Durable, balanced, and impeccably finished, it unites craftsmanship and provocation in the way only Seletti Toiletpaper chair can.
A collection that celebrates audacity
Part of the iconic Toiletpaper Home Furniture collection, this piece belongs to a family of designs that includes Snakes Black, Lipsticks, Roses, Revolver, and Shit: each an emblem of Cattelan & Ferrari’s creative language. The polyurethane padded chair finds its place not only at a dining table but also in eclectic lounges, creative studios, and artistic interiors. Its bold print and refined silhouette bridge the gap between pop surrealism and contemporary elegance, inviting admiration and conversation wherever it stands.
